Polyester is a synthetic fabric manufactured primarily from petroleum. It is one of the most widely used fabrics in the world, with thousands of diverse consumer and industrial uses. Polyester fibers are thermoplastic and heat-sensitive, which makes them a popular choice for clothing. This implies that fabrics made entirely of polyester can have permanent pleats and ornamental forms and patterns laser-cut onto them. They are also very stain-resistant, making them ideal for cleaning. The fibers of polyester can be blended into various materials, including chiffon, crepe, georgette, etc.  Printed Crepe Polyester fabric with a simple weave is a sheer, lightweight fabric that is suitable for applications that call for a gentle drape and a lightweight.
